Description from source
viii, 67 p. : ill. (1.0 cm.)

Annotated photographs concerned with Anzac forces at Gallipoli; Four photographs make up a panoramic view of the terrain at Gallipoli as seen from the sea, 1915, another is a view of the remains of trenches at Lone Pine, Sept. 1919, and the other is a view of the Lone Pine Cemetery, 1963. The booklet "Ataturk and the Anzacs", is a published item. Text is in Turkish and English. The covering letter, 13 Oct. 1978, is from Alan J. Campbell, Chairman, Gallipoli Fountains of Honour Committee, to Colonel Harold A. Barker concerning donations of books to the Turkish Historical Society.
